Trojans Split Doubleheader With Southern Wesleyan

Central, S.C. --- The University of Mount Olive softball team split a doubleheader with Southern Wesleyan University, 13-1 (5 innings) and 11-3 (Win, 5 innings), on Saturday afternoon in Central, S.C.

GAME ONE

  • Mount Olive struck first in the top of the third inning as freshman Kelsey Hayes stole third base and came home on a Warrior error.
  • In the bottom of the third, Southern Wesleyan erupted for nine runs to take a 9-1 advantage.
  • The Warriors added four more runs in the fourth and held the Trojans scoreless in the fifth to take the first game win, 13-1.

KEY STATS GAME 1

  • The Trojans were held to three hits in the opening game, as Hayes, junior Kayla Allen, and freshman Karen Foley all recorded a hit.

GAME TWO

  • UMO grabbed momentum early in game two as the Trojans scored a pair of runs in the top of the first and added another in the second to take a 3-0 lead.
  • The Trojans broke the game wide open in the top of the third as UMO scored eight runs and pushed its lead to 11-0.
  • Southern Wesleyan cut the Trojans' lead to 10 at 11-1 with a run in the bottom of the third.
  • In their final opportunity to prolong the contest, the Warriors hit a two-run home run to trim UMO's lead to 11-3, but could draw no closer as the Trojans captured the second game victory.

KEY STATS GAME 2

  • Eight of the ten Trojans who recorded an at-bat tallied a hit in the game with Allen, Foley, and juniors Anna Ingram and Kristin Power each recording two hits.
  • Power led the way for the Trojans with two RBIs in the win.
  • Freshman Emily Chaisson (8-7) earned the victory in the circle, allowing two earned runs on three hits while striking out a pair.
